Roy and Silo are just like the other penguin couples at the zoo they bow to each other, walk together and swim together. But Roy and Silo are a little bit different they're both boys. Then, one day, when Mr Gramzay the zookeeper finds them trying to hatch a stone, he realises that it may be time for Roy and Silo to become parents for real.
